The Hexadecimal Color #57690D is a contrast shade of Dark Olive Green. #57690D RGB value is rgb(87, 105, 13). RGB Color Model of #57690D consists of 34% red, 41% green and 5% blue. HSL color Mode of #57690D has 72°(degrees) Hue, 78% Saturation and 23% Lightness. #57690D color has an wavelength of 574.66667n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#57690D is #669933.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#57690D is #561. The Closest Color to #57690D is #556B2F. Official Name of #57690D Hex Code is Green Leaf.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#57690D is 17 Cyan 0 Magenta 88 Yellow 59 Black and #57690D CMY is 17, 0, 88.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#57690D

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
